ChatGPT如何生成API文档 ChatGPT开发文档自动编写技巧


要优化chatgpt生成的api文档,需遵循五个要点:1.加入示例代码帮助用户快速理解使用方法;2.提供详细的参数说明,包括类型与含义;3.明确描述错误处理方式;4.说明api的典型使用场景;5.解释专业术语以避免困惑。这些措施能显著提升文档的可读性和实用性。

☞☞☞AI 智能聊天, 问答助手, AI 智能搜索, 免费无限量使用 DeepSeek R1 模型☜☜☜

ChatGPT可以通过分析代码注释和结构,自动生成API文档,从而大大简化开发流程。掌握一些技巧,可以显著提升文档的质量和效率。

解决方案

ChatGPT生成API文档的核心在于理解代码结构和注释。它能够识别函数、类、方法等关键元素,并提取相关的描述信息。为了让ChatGPT更好地工作,我们需要遵循一定的规范,并利用一些技巧。

  1. 清晰的代码注释: 注释是ChatGPT生成文档的基础。编写清晰、详细的注释,描述函数的功能、参数、返回值等信息。使用标准的注释格式,如Docstring,可以帮助ChatGPT更好地理解代码的意图。

    def calculate_sum(a: int, b: int) -> int:
        """
        计算两个整数的和。
    
        Args:
            a: 第一个整数。
            b: 第二个整数。
    
        Returns:
            两个整数的和。
    
        Raises:
            TypeError: 如果输入不是整数。
        """
        if not isinstance(a, int) or not isinstance(b, int):
            raise TypeError("输入必须是整数")
        return a + b
  2. 使用合适的工具: 结合一些文档生成工具,如Sphinx、Doxygen等,可以更好地利用ChatGPT生成API文档。这些工具可以解析代码注释,并生成结构化的文档。

  3. 定制化配置: 根据项目的需要,定制化ChatGPT的配置,例如指定注释的格式、忽略某些文件或目录等。

  4. 迭代优化: ChatGPT生成的文档可能不完美,需要人工进行审查和修改。不断迭代优化,可以提高文档的质量。

  5. Prompt工程: 编写清晰明确的prompt,引导ChatGPT生成特定格式或内容的文档。例如,可以要求ChatGPT生成Markdown格式的API文档。

如何优化ChatGPT生成的API文档,使其更易于理解?

优化ChatGPT生成的API文档,使其更易于理解,可以从以下几个方面入手:

  • 示例代码: 在文档中加入示例代码,展示如何使用API。示例代码可以帮助用户快速上手,并理解API的功能。

    # 示例代码
    result = calculate_sum(1, 2)
    print(result)  # 输出:3
  • 详细的参数说明: 对API的参数进行详细的说明,包括参数的类型、取值范围、含义等。

  • 错误处理: 描述API可能出现的错误,以及如何处理这些错误。

  • 使用场景: 描述API的典型使用场景,帮助用户更好地理解API的用途。

  • 术语解释: 对文档中使用的专业术语进行解释,避免用户产生困惑。

ChatGPT在API文档自动编写中可能遇到的挑战有哪些?

ChatGPT在API文档自动编写中可能会遇到一些挑战,例如:

  • 代码注释不规范: 如果代码注释不规范,ChatGPT可能无法正确提取信息,导致生成的文档不准确。

  • 代码逻辑复杂: 如果代码逻辑复杂,ChatGPT可能难以理解代码的意图,导致生成的文档不够清晰。

  • 语言理解偏差: ChatGPT可能对某些技术术语或概念理解存在偏差,导致生成的文档出现错误。

  • 缺乏上下文信息: ChatGPT可能缺乏对项目整体的理解,导致生成的文档缺乏上下文信息。

  • 文档风格不一致: ChatGPT生成的文档风格可能与项目的整体风格不一致。

为了解决这些挑战,我们需要:

  • 规范代码注释: 制定统一的代码注释规范,并严格执行。
  • 简化代码逻辑: 尽量简化代码逻辑,提高代码的可读性。
  • 人工审查: 对ChatGPT生成的文档进行人工审查,及时发现并纠正错误。
  • 提供上下文信息: 向ChatGPT提供项目的背景信息,帮助其更好地理解代码的意图。
  • 定制化配置: 定制化ChatGPT的配置,使其生成的文档风格与项目的整体风格一致。

如何评估ChatGPT生成的API文档的质量?

评估ChatGPT生成的API文档的质量,可以从以下几个方面入手:

  • 准确性: 文档是否准确地描述了API的功能、参数、返回值等信息。
  • 完整性: 文档是否包含了所有必要的API信息。
  • 可读性: 文档是否易于理解,语言是否清晰简洁。
  • 一致性: 文档的风格是否与项目的整体风格一致。
  • 实用性: 文档是否能够帮助用户快速上手,并解决实际问题。

可以通过以下方法进行评估:

  • 人工审查: 邀请开发人员、测试人员等对文档进行审查。
  • 用户反馈: 收集用户的反馈,了解他们对文档的满意度。
  • 自动化测试: 使用自动化测试工具,验证文档中的示例代码是否能够正常运行。


# chatgpt  # 工具  # ai  # sphinx  # 自动化  # prompt  # 文档  # 更好地  # 使其  # 可以通过  # 可以帮助  # 几个方面  # 不规范  # 是否能够  # 返回值  # 专业术语 


相关栏目: 【 Google疑问12 】 【 Facebook疑问10 】 【 网络优化91478 】 【 技术知识72672 】 【 云计算0 】 【 GEO优化84317 】 【 优选文章0 】 【 营销推广36048 】 【 网络运营41350 】 【 案例网站102563 】 【 AI智能45237


相关推荐: 谷歌 Nano Banana:免费AI图像生成的强大工具  利用Gen AI和AI Agent进行软件测试:Ollama本地LLM实践  律师视角下的生成式AI:信息爆炸时代的法律实践与未来展望  Codova AI:终极动态QR码生成器教程与功能详解  Google NotebookLM:AI赋能的智能笔记与思维导图工具  AI末日预言?智能聊天机器人真的能替代信仰吗?  千问如何切换回答风格_千问风格选择正式口语等【实操】  优化《现代战争2》色彩:提升游戏视觉体验终极指南  豆包AI怎么关闭消息推送_通知与提醒管理设置教程  使用文心一言进行中文客服话术库的逻辑优化  EdrawMax全面评测:使用AI轻松绘制流程图和思维导图  AI绘图软件怎么用_AI绘图软件使用方法详细指南【教程】  Cred.ai信用卡深度评测:信用提升的秘密武器  通义千问怎么设置功能偏好_通义千问偏好设置【教程】  AI赋能营销:角色、策略与工具选择全指南  grokai如何生成动态图表_grokai动态图表生成工具使用及数据可视化技巧  AI驱动的潜在客户挖掘:15分钟搭建营销机构并获利  Gemini怎样写描述型提示词_Gemini描述提示词编写【攻略】  利用AI自动化生成电子书:Make.com的终极教程  千问如何生成预算执行总结_千问预算数据与执行对比分析【方法】  腾讯混元图像3.0上线LiblibAI,80B参数助力创作者高效出图  Artist.ly AI Image Designer: 终极指南  使用文心一言进行高质量的唐诗宋词创意改编  佐糖AI抠图如何免费使用_佐糖AI免费额度获取与消耗查看【指南】  AI社交媒体自动化:n8n与HeyGen打造个性化内容引擎  AI一键生成原创SEO文章  AI照片编辑终极指南:一键打造潮流图像  Claude怎样写引导型提示词_Claude引导提示词写法【方法】  InZOI游戏评测:AI驱动的模拟人生,是创新还是噱头?  AGI未来展望:DeepMind CEO的深度解读与行业洞察  Wrike:AI赋能的项目管理平台,提升电商效率与团队协作  WorkPPT:AI驱动的PPT制作神器,效率提升不止10倍!  掌握这几个AI提问技巧,帮你出个性化的求职信  Midjourney怎样生成网页图标_Midjourney图标生成教程【方法】  3步教你用AI将你的照片变成乐高积木风格  怎么用AI帮你写一份有说服力的加薪申请?  AI聊天机器人:朋友还是谄媚者?深度解析与实用建议  去哪旅行ai抢票助手如何设置抢票策略_去哪旅行ai抢票助手策略配置与优先级【攻略】  豆包Ai官网在线入口_豆包Ai网页版访问方式  SnappaAI排版如何生成社交媒体图_SnappaAI排版社媒图尺寸与风格选择【技巧】  汽车“以旧换新”补贴升级:2026年置换最高补1.5万元  AI驱动SaaS增长:AppSumo $700万美金业务增长策略揭秘  打造AI Jarvis:停止功能、联网、中文与人脸集成  AI赋能:五款颠覆性工具助你在线赚钱  深度学习姿态估计:技术、应用与未来趋势全解析  DeepSeek写简历怎么用_DeepSeek写简历使用方法详细指南【教程】  EcoFlow Delta 3 Max Plus:打造你的智能电力生态系统  ChatGPT 4 辅助进行室内设计灵感采集  Lovart AI设计助手:AI驱动设计,零成本开启创意新纪元  秀米AI排版如何自动生成模板_秀米AI排版模板生成入口与风格选择【攻略】 

 2025-07-03

了解您产品搜索量及市场趋势,制定营销计划

同行竞争及网站分析保障您的广告效果

点击免费数据支持

提交您的需求,1小时内享受我们的专业解答。

南京市珐之弘网络技术有限公司


南京市珐之弘网络技术有限公司

南京市珐之弘网络技术有限公司专注海外推广十年,是谷歌推广.Facebook广告全球合作伙伴,我们精英化的技术团队为企业提供谷歌海外推广+外贸网站建设+网站维护运营+Google SEO优化+社交营销为您提供一站式海外营销服务。

 87067657

 13565296790

 87067657@qq.com

Notice

We and selected third parties use cookies or similar technologies for technical purposes and, with your consent, for other purposes as specified in the cookie policy.
You can consent to the use of such technologies by closing this notice, by interacting with any link or button outside of this notice or by continuing to browse otherwise.